ABSTRACT:
A hydraulically damped rubber motor mount has a mounting flange, a motor connection above the flange, and a rubber annulus interconnecting the connection and flange and forming a hydraulic chamber. An elastically expansible and contractible hydraulic enclosure is connected with the chamber via a flow path that is at least fifty times longer than its cross-sectional area. Hydraulic fluid fills the chamber, enclosure and path. Low frequency vibration applied to the motor connection when supporting a motor, is damped by hydraulic flow back and forth between the chamber and enclosure via the flow path. Because of the length of this flow path relative to its cross-sectional area, the mount does not excessively stiffen when the motor applies high frequency vibration to the motor connection.
